Data Engineer III

On Site Full TimeIrvine, California, United StatesIn-N-Out Burger

Role Overview

Join In-N-Out Burger’s I.T. department as a full-time Data Engineer III in Irvine, CA. Collaborate with data integration, development, and business intelligence teams to support reporting and analytics. Design, build, and maintain data architectures, integrations, and pipelines.

What You Will Do

Design and develop data architectures, integrations, and pipelines. Partner with analytics teams and business stakeholders to deliver curated datasets. Engineer scalable data pipelines and API integrations. Monitor data quality and performance.

Why It Might Be a Fit

This role requires strong experience with enterprise relational database platforms, SQL, and Python. You will work with technical and non-technical stakeholders, manage multiple projects, and prioritize tasks. In-N-Out Burger offers a competitive salary and comprehensive benefits package.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Analytics, or related fields
  • Minimum 5+ years’ experience in a Data Engineering role
  • Strong experience with enterprise relational database platforms (Oracle strongly preferred)
  • Advanced proficiency in SQL, PL/SQL, and Python
  • Experience working with relational databases and large-scale data sets
  • Ability to analyze complex data issues and troubleshoot data discrepancies
  • Strong understanding of ETL/ELT processes and data integration best practices
